BTS comeback set for March, greeted with both excitement and anxietySEOUL, January 02 (AJP) - It is official: K-pop supergroup BTS will resume full seven-member activities with the release of a new album on March 20, marking their first group comeback in nearly four years. The album will be the group’s first collective release since Proof, the 2022 anthology that preceded their announcement of a temporary hiatus to fulfill South Korea’s mandatory military service requirements. Boy band RIIZE to conclude first world tour with three-day concert in SeoulSEOUL, December 30 (AJP) - K-pop Boy band RIIZE will wrap up their first world tour with a finale concert in Seoul in March next year. According to their management agency SM Entertainment, the six-member boy band will perform in Jakarta, Manila, and Singapore in January, Macao in February, before concluding their tour with a three-day concert from March 6 to 8 at KSPO Dome, an indoor arena in southern Seoul with a capacity of 15,000. NewJeans full comeback ruled out after Danielle's exitSEOUL, December 29 (AJP) - ADOR confirmed Monday that K-pop girl group NewJeans members Minji and Hanni will resume activities under the agency, while Danielle has been notified of the termination of her exclusive contract, to finalize a four-member return for the K-pop sensation. BTS Jimin extends record with 120th week atop Spotify South Korea artist chartSEOUL, December 26 (AJP) - Jimin of BTS has set a new record on Spotify South Korea's weekly artist chart, marking his 120th week at number one. According to data released by the streaming platform for the week of December 18, the singer remains at the top of the "Weekly Top Artists" chart. BLACKPINK's Rosé's 'APT.' tops TikTok music chart, named Apple Music's song of the yearSEOUL, December 25 (AJP) - Rosé of BLACKPINK has once again demonstrated the global staying power of her hit single "APT.", following a string of major achievements across international charts. According to The Black Label, Rosé and Bruno Mars's duet "APT." was named Song of the Year by Apple Music, while also ranking No. 1 on Billboard's Global 200 and No. 9 on the Hot 100 year-end charts for 2025. G-Dragon sweeps three grand prizes at Melon Music Awards 2025SEOUL, December 21 (AJP) - K-pop singer G-Dragon dominated the Melon Music Awards 2025 on Saturday, winning three grand prizes and a total of seven awards to emerge as the biggest winner of the night. The artist claimed the top honors of Album of the Year, Artist of the Year, and Song of the Year at the 17th annual awards ceremony, held at Gocheok Sky Dome in Seoul.
